Dundalk, Maryland

Dundalk is an unincorporated community and a census-designated place in Baltimore County, Maryland, United States. The population was 62,306 at the 2000 census. In 1960 and 1970, Dundalk was the largest unincorporated community in Maryland.

Dundalk Careers

Among the most common occupations in Dundalk are Sales and office occupations, 29%. Production, transportation, and material moving occupations, 20%. and Management, professional, and related occupations, 17%. Approximately 76 percent of workers in Dundalk, Maryland work for companies, 14 percent work for the government and 4 percent are self-employed.

Dundalk Industries

The leading industries in Dundalk, Maryland are Manufacturing, 16%; Educational, health and social services, 14%; and Retail trade, 13%. Dundalk Job Salaries

According to government data, the average salary for jobs in Dundalk, Maryland is $31,238, and the median income of households in Dundalk was $39,789.

Dundalk Unemployment Rate

Dundalk has an unemployment rate of 6.3%, compared the national average of 5.8%.
